Our Site Supervisors Safety Training Scheme (SSSTS) courses are aimed at people who have, or are about to acquire, supervisory responsibilities. The qualification gives supervisors an understanding of health, safety, welfare, environmental and legal issues. It serves to highlight the importance of promoting safety in order to supervise in an effective manner.
The training programme is endorsed by the United Kingdom Contractors Group as the standard course for all supervisors who work on UKCG sites.
Those who complete the course may want to progress to the five-day Site Management Safety Training Scheme course. For example, existing site managers, agents, surveyors and managers should consider this extra training.

About this course
Delegates gain certification by completing multiple-choice questions at the end of the course. They are also expected to be interactive during the course and they must attend both training sessions. Without full attendance, the certificate cannot be awarded. Delegates must also attend the sessions in order. When this does not occur on consecutive days, it must happen within two weeks. Those who are unable to do this due to extenuating circumstances (such as sickness) have to enrol on a new course and attend both days again.
Certificates are valid for five years. However, because of changes in technology, environmental management, cultural behaviour and legislation, it is recommended that refresher courses are taken within three years.

Course programme
While on the course, delegates gain an understanding of:
- why they are carrying out their identified duties
- what is expected of them
- how they can contribute to the safety of the workplace
By the end of the course, delegates will be able to:
- understand the problems of the industry
- understand how health and safety law is structured and how it applies to supervisors
- identify how their supervisory role fits in with the management structure in controlling site safety
- carry out risk assessments and understand the need for method statements
- carry out effective site inductions, toolbox talks and method statement briefings
- monitor site activities effectively
- understand the importance of timely intervention when bad practice is identified
